Creating a traditional lasagna is a labor of love. It celebrates a blend of ingredients that offers a palate-pleasing dish.

The critical layer in a traditional lasagna is the meat sauce. This savory, robust, and flavor-packed layer is made from ground beef and Italian sausage cooked in wine and tomato sauce.

Next to the meat layer in homemade lasagna is the ricotta cheese. This fresh Italian cheese creates a wonderful counterpoint to the robust meat sauce.

Topped with liberal amounts of mozzarella Meat lasagna and Parmesan, a classic lasagna is set to bake till it turns golden and bubbly.

The joyous part of preparing a traditional lasagna is its adaptability. You can try different combinations of meat and cheese to suit your taste.
